The Greatest Privilege

SCRIPTURE: “And they will not need to teach their neighbors, nor will they need to teach their relatives, saying, ‘You should know the LORD.’ For everyone, from the least to the greatest, will know me already.” Hebrews 8:11 (NLT)
Every soul on this earth needs to personally know Jesus. It’s a CHOICE bearing ETERNAL CONSEQUENCES! “He who believes in the Son has everlasting life; and He who does not believe the Son shall not see life, but the wrath of God abides on him.” (John 3:36) We each need to know Him not only for the forgiveness of our sins—although that’s the PREMIER reason—but to glorify Him each day that we live, allowing our perceptions to be transformed by His indwelling Holy Spirit. “Be transformed by the renewing of your mind that you may PROVE what is that good and acceptable and perfect will of God.” (Romans 12:2) “Life is hard; handle with prayer,” is more than just a pithy axiom on a poster.
The man, woman, or even child (who has reached the age of accountability) who does not know Jesus as Lord and Savior truly does not have a prayer that God hears. This principle is declared in John 9:31 by the man whom Jesus, the Great Physician, healed of blindness. (John 9:1-38) “Now we know that God does NOT hear sinners; but if anyone is a worshiper of God and does His will, He hears him.” See also Proverbs 15:29 and Psalm 145:18.
Doubtless, one should also invoke prayer before making decisions that crop up all along life’s pathways. Truly, those whom Scripture declares to be children of God have the unique privilege of praying with expectancy for divine answers BEFORE embarking on the post-high school pathway, about whom (or even IF) they should marry, about what job or career to pursue, for guidance in their selection of close friends or business partners, and on and on! Life at every stage and season requires prayer, patience, and an underlying trust and expectation of God’s leading. It’s no mere “crutch” to lean on the Lord God in your decision-making in these crucial life-determining pathways. Given the multiple complexities, uncertainties, and innumerable patience-requiring scenarios of life, I am convinced that attempting to “DO life” independently of leaning on and trusting in Christ is nothing short of a marathonish exercise in futility!
PRAYER: Oh, Father God, forgive us for being so cavalier sometimes about our dire need to seek Your face, Your leading, in all matters pertaining to life in this world. Thank You in Jesus’ name! Amen.
(By Denise Diggs)
